MultiMiner - Samples and Analysis

This Feature Class contains informations about the samples taken in the field for the MultiMiner Project and analysis done later in the lab. These are mostly samples of rocks, sediments, water and organic material . The sampling has been done in time period 2022-2025 at one of 5 project sites in Austria, Finnland and Greece (Ihalainen, Hochfilzen, Chalkidiki, Kallyntiri, Kirki). Every sample has a locality, coordinates in WGS84 coordinate system, altitude, sample-id,institution which take the sample and a date. For Analysis: Analysis-No, Analysis-Type (there are 16 different types - XRPD, XRF, ICP-MS, RAMAN and so on) and laboratory. The data measured are not a part of the attributes, but can be taken from a linked Zenodo publication. There are 2 Zenodo links: one to Zenodo Multiminer community with all publications, and one whith a link to the publication with data.
